RainingAbbey grabbed her new red boat. "There are big deep puddles in the driveway." she called out to her mother. "I am going outside to play with my new red boat.""It is raining outside," said Mother. "Your feet will get wet." Abbey went to her room. She pulled and she tugged, then she stomped and she jumped. "I have my new green boots on," she said as she grabbed her new red boat. "Now I can go out and play." "It is raining outside," said Mother. "Your clothes will get wet." Abbey went to her room. She wiggled and she squirmed into her blue and white polka-dotted raincoat. Then she buttoned the big round black buttons. "Now I can go outside and play with my new red boat," said Abbey. "It is raining outside," said Mother. "Your hair will get wet." Abbey went to her room. She looked under her bed. She looked in her closet. She looked behind her bedroom door. "There you are," said Abbey as she reached for her big blue umbrella. She pushed and she pulled until her blue umbrella popped open. Abbey ran to the door. "Now I can go outside and play. My feet will not get wet. My clothes will not get wet. My hair will not get wet." "The sun is shinning warm and bright," said Mother. "It is a great day to go out and play." Abbey unbuttoned the big round black buttons of her blue and white polka-dotted raincoat. She wiggled out of her raincoat and hung it in her closet. She pushed and she pulled her big blue umbrella until it closed and put it back behind her bedroom door. "Now I can go outside and play with my new red boat," said Abbey. "I do not need my raincoat.
